FAQS about Portugal Communications Green Base Station Location

What is the density of 5G base stations in Portugal?

At the end of 1st quarter 2024, the density of 5G base stations in Portugal was one base station per 10 km2 - on average, 97 5G base stations per 100,000 inhabitants.

How many base stations in Portugal have 5G?

Since the end of the first half of 2022, ANACOM has been reporting quarterly on progress in the implementation of these latest-generation mobile communications networks. At the end of 1st quarter 2024, according to information reported by operators, there were 9,999 base stations in Portugal with 5G technology.

Are 5G networks growing in Portugal?

While these indicators demonstrate the growth of 5G networks in Portugal, distribution throughout the territory has not been homogeneous, with a greater concentration of stations evident along the western coastal strip, mainly between Viana do Castelo and Setúbal, and along the southern coastal strip (Algarve).

When did Portugal start liberalising the telecoms market?

The progressive liberalisation of the Portuguese market began at the beginning of the 1990s through the creation of the Portuguese Institute for Communications (ICP). Through a combination of specific deadlines for liberalisation and entry mechanisms for new market players, Portugal's telecoms scene was successfully opened up to competition.
